Fair Credit Reporting Reseller Accuracy Act

What this bill does

AI plain-language summary

This bill would change the Fair Credit Reporting Act to require companies that resell information from credit reports to take reasonable steps to make sure that information is as accurate as possible before passing it along. No official summary is available for this bill.
